Perfect Square
675792976500619757850954620940463437860143331573761444 is a perfect square (822066284736589691658239962 × 822066284736589691658239962)
675792976500619757850954620940463437860143331573761444 is a perfect square (822066284736589691658239962 × 822066284736589691658239962)
675792976500619757850954620940463437860143331573761444 is even
Previous even number is 675792976500619757850954620940463437860143331573761442
Next even number is 675792976500619757850954620940463437860143331573761446
308632048596671890833513731769644470900653903401591364095659278949786982295871926322641108640203236202642806238853285228933061058660435643252778095418037105016384
456696147087567208255612117403363851812002270019360944445703693023986236688169724135455776612262122620965136
11100001110001111000101000110000101011111111000001110001100011010101100001110001011111100001111101011111101010010111111010001011111110000010101101101110011011101000000010110100100
341617050605377016143254161374175375227721376025556335002644